CPANThe Department of Psychiatry and Behavioral Science is proud to be part of 12 Child Psychiatric Access Network (CPAN) hubs in the State of Texas. This program offers free telehealth consultation with our child psychiatrists to community pediatric primary care providers. |

PeriPanTexas PeriPAN offers real-time access to a multidisciplinary network of mental health experts, including reproductive psychiatrists, for peer-to-peer consultations by phone, confirmed and personalized referrals and resources, and behavioral health CMEs. |
TCHATTIn collaboration with Texas Child Health Access Through Telemedicine (TCHATT) we provide students with free teletherapy and telepsychiatry services while in school. Services include consultations, risk assessment, medication evaluation and management, counseling, community referrals, and training all through mediums of telehealth. |
